  • noun. The immigration of Jews into Israel or into Palestine before the founding of the state of Israel.

  • noun. (Judaism) the honor of being called up to the reading desk in the synagogue to read from the Torah
  • noun. (Judaism) immigration of Jews to Israel

    "Since immigration to Israel is seen by Zionist ideology as “going up” (hence the Hebrew term aliyah), the newcomers are considered olim (“those who ascend”)."
